NLog是.NET的免费日志记录平台
NLog {aspnet-session:variable=IntID}渲染器能否从HttpContext.Session[IntID]中提取display整数?
在发详细的代码之前,只想问一下这是否可能。目前,我可以渲染从Session中提取的字符串,但不能渲染INTs(没有值,即使它们在Session中有值)。如果...
我有一个自定义的 NLog 日志目标类,看起来是这样的: public class MyTarget : AsyncTaskTarget { public MyTarget() {} public MyTarget(INeedThisThingToFunction thing) { Thing = ....
ASP.NET Core - NLog - 如何禁用特定路由的日志?
我有一个端点healthcheck,用于检查应用程序是否在工作。其他服务每隔5秒就会调用这个端点。问题是,这导致了大量的日志数据 ...
先谢谢你。我想在Azure函数V1中使用Nlog,我已经添加了Nlog和配置文件,我可以看到ilogger对象被创建,但这不是写到控制台:(只有tracewriter ...
如何在.NET Core 3 Web应用程序中的代码中配置NLog,使其与 "Microsoft.*"记录器名称相匹配,且没有目标?
ASP.NET Core 3入门中的例子nlog.config有一个没有writeTo属性的规则。
这段代码不能正常工作,我正在尝试在运行时创建日志文件。我想在运行时创建日志文件,但当我改变日志路径时,需要重启应用程序来创建日志路径。
我正在使用NLog与.net Core 3.1。我试图在我的控制器中打印出一条调试语句,其中注入了ILogger,如下所示: public MyController(ILogger) logger) { ...
在Powershell中使用 NLog ${callsite} 和 ${callsite-linenumber}。
我试图用powershell方法配置NLog Dot.Net,没有配置文件,但有两个日志文件。它也能完美地工作。我的问题是${callsite}和${callsite-linenumber}不是 ...
我想显式写入2个不同的日志文件。基于操作的方法或类型。如何?我看过以下StackOverFlow帖子,其中的NLog记录器具有不同的配置...
使用NLog登录时,如何避免Windows抱怨事件ID缺少描述。当我使用时:
除了布局渲染器之外,NLog还具有某些文档页面中提到的“环境属性”(例如,https://github.com/NLog/NLog/wiki/Pad-Layout-Renderer中的填充)。是否有...
我正在使用NLog 4.7.2。我想从代码配置它。但是,我想保留无需重新启动应用程序即可修改日志记录配置的可能性。我知道我可以...
我已经设置了配置文件 [[[[[]]]]]]] 检查以下内容: 是放置在发行版输出目录中的正确配置文件。可能那里的配置文件版本不同,或者丢失了。 构建后还有其他东西在运行吗?像混淆源代码的工具一样?如果是这样,这可能会弄乱您的构建中的类名称,该配置将无法重定向到正确的输出。在这种情况下,可以通过以下方式显式加载类的记录器: private static Logger logger = LogManager.GetLogger("WebSocket.*");
在许多帖子中进行搜索,与几乎相同的搜索结果相比,但是不知何故它不会向DB发送条目。日志文件有效,但数据库无效。nlog.config &...
我每天要记录一个文件,我想每个月将旧文件移到一个子文件夹。我感觉这里有些事。这些是我当前的设置。为了测试目的,我将其更改为...
我如何使用Microsoft.Extensions.Logging将NLog中的自定义字段记录到数据库?
我正在使用Microsoft.Extensions.Logging和NLog。我的应用程序是.NET Core 3.1。我想使用自定义字段扩展日志记录。是否可以或者我需要直接使用NLog?
未使用NLog.Targets.ElasticSearch在Elasticsearch中编写的日志
我正在尝试在asp.net Web API应用程序中将具有目标的NLog与Elasticsearch一起使用。我的应用程序的.net框架版本是4.6。我正在使用Elasticsearch,Nest和...
[NLog似乎忽略.NET Core 3.1 Windows Service中的配置文件位置
类型:Bug NLog版本:4.7.2 NLog.Web / NLog.Web.AspNetCore版本:4.9.2 NLog.Extensions.Logging版本:N / A平台:.NET Core 3.1当前NLog配置(xml或C#,如果相关)
我正在尝试将NLog配置为将我自己的异常和系统异常记录到2个不同的日志文件中。假设当我运行_logger.LogError(“这是我的异常。”)时,应该将其记录到myerrors...。
我通过依赖项注入设置了NLog,在一个地方,我将记录程序注入到我的主类应用程序中,在这个类中,我创建了Socket Server的实例,在这里我有事件发生在...